Default 2007 BAJA 110 No Spark

Ok guys looking for a little confirmation here. I ran the standard no spark test and these were the results
1) 358 ohms

2) 118 ohms

3) 43.8 v AC

4) .235 v AC



A) 12.48 ohms

B) 1-3 v AC

Leads me to believe it is a bad CDI box?

There is no such thing as a standard spark test, so we need to know what those figures refer to. However if point 4) is the trigger coil voltage, it seems a bit low at .235v. Trouble is you don't know if this is enough to trigger a spark in the CDI or not. I don't go much on ohm checks as they tend to wander all over the place, open circuit where it should have some, or no resistance = bad. Dead short where there should be resistance or open circuit = bad. Anything in between, who knows?
